- In 2012, five teachers were invited on board NASA's P-3B aircraft to fly at above the glaciers of Greenland with Operation IceBridge. (en)
- For the second straight year, NASA's Operation IceBridge is collaborating with the European Space Agency's CryoVEx program, flying aircraft low over Arctic sea ice while ESA's CryoSat satellite orbits above. In this video, IceBridge Project Scientist Michael Studinger discusses the benefits of the long term joint data set the agencies are creating. (en)
